数字签名方法、设备及存储介质技术

技术编号:43062422 阅读:22 留言:0更新日期:2024-10-22 14:41
本申请公开了一种数字签名方法,该方法包括:发送方设备从密钥分发网络,获取当前数字签名过程对应的第一密钥和第二密钥;第一密钥和第二密钥是一组随机生成的对称密钥;发送方设备基于第一密钥和第二密钥,生成目标密钥;发送方设备基于目标密钥,对第一信息进行签名,得到签名字符串;发送方设备向接收方设备发送第一信息和签名字符串。接收方设备接收第一信息和签名字符串;接收方设备从密钥分发网络,获取当前数字签名过程对应的第一密钥,以及从验证方设备,获取当前数字签名过程对应的第二密钥。接收方设备基于第一密钥、第二密钥和签名字符串,确定第一信息是否通过校验。本申请还公开了一种设备及存储介质。

【技术实现步骤摘要】

本申请涉及但不限于通信领域,尤其涉及一种数字签名方法、电子设备及计算机可读存储介质。


技术介绍

1、数字签名(又称公钥数字签名)是只有信息的发送者才能产生的别人无法伪造的一段数字串,这段数字串同时也是对信息的发送者发送信息真实性的一个有效证明。相关技术中的数字签名方案是基于公钥密码机制实现的;例如,利用公钥和单向散列函数,把任意长度的消息变化成固定长度的输出串,该输出串称为该消息的签名。

2、然而,目前的数字签名方案中用于生成摘要的单向散列函数已不再安全。同时,随着经典计算力的快速提升以及量子算法的爆炸式地发展,依赖于大整数的因式分解或者有限域上的离散对数等数学问题的计算复杂性的公钥密码机制在未来可能会被破解。


技术实现思路

1、本申请实施例提供了一种数字签名方法、电子设备和计算机可读存储介质。

2、第一方面,本申请实施例提供了一种数字签名方法,应用于发送方设备,包括:

3、从密钥分发网络,获取当前数字签名过程对应的第一密钥和第二密钥;其中,所述第一密钥和所述第二密钥是一组本文档来自技高网...

【技术保护点】

1.一种数字签名方法,其特征在于,应用于发送方设备,所述方法包括:

2.根据权利要求1所述的方法,其特征在于,所述从密钥分发网络,获取当前数字签名过程对应的第一密钥和第二密钥,包括:

3.根据权利要求1所述的方法,其特征在于,所述基于所述第一密钥和所述第二密钥,生成目标密钥,包括:

4.一种数字签名方法,其特征在于,应用于接收方设备,所述方法包括:

5.根据权利要求4所述的方法,其特征在于,所述基于所述目标密钥和所述签名字符串,对所述第一信息进行校验,得到第一结果,包括:

6.根据权利要求5所述的方法,其特征在于,所述方法还包括...

【技术特征摘要】

1.一种数字签名方法,其特征在于,应用于发送方设备,所述方法包括:

2.根据权利要求1所述的方法,其特征在于,所述从密钥分发网络,获取当前数字签名过程对应的第一密钥和第二密钥,包括:

3.根据权利要求1所述的方法,其特征在于,所述基于所述第一密钥和所述第二密钥,生成目标密钥,包括:

4.一种数字签名方法,其特征在于,应用于接收方设备,所述方法包括:

5.根据权利要求4所述的方法,其特征在于,所述基于所述目标密钥和所述签名字符串,对所述第一信息进行校验,得到第一结果,包括:

6.根据权利要求5所述的方法,其特征在于,所述方法还包括:

7.根据权利要求4所述的方法,其特征在于,所述从密钥分发网络,获取当前数字签名过程对应的第一密钥,包括:

8.根据权利要求4所述的方法,其特征在于,所述基于所述第一密钥和所述第二密钥,生成目标密钥,包括:

9.一种数字签名方...

【专利技术属性】
技术研发人员:李德志杜海涛田野何申
申请(专利权)人:中国移动通信有限公司研究院
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1